  • Why is the Civil Service Pension Scheme changing pension administrators?

    Capita secured the new contract to manage the Civil Service Pension Scheme (CSPS) for the Cabinet Office from December 2025.

    Under the new contract, they will modernise pensions administration systems through enhanced system design and digital innovation.

    They will integrate generative artificial intelligence (GenAI) technology to transform the pension experience for you as members of CSPS. This will provide personalised and engaging digital channels to better plan and manage your retirement savings.

    Capita will be responsible for delivering employer and member services; pensions payroll; administration services relating to the Civil Service Compensation Scheme; Civil Service Injury Benefit Scheme; and related finance and accounting services.

  • When is the change happening?

    Capita will take over the administration of the Scheme from 1 December 2025.

  • What will happen to the current website?

    You will still be able to access the current CSPS website and use resources and tools in relation to your pension.

    Once we have transitioned over to the new website developed by Capita, they will be launching a new website on 1 December 2025. This will still be accessed via the same URL, www.civilservicepensionscheme.org.uk.

  • Who should I contact if I have a query?

    If your query is in relation to your pension, you should continue to contact MyCSP. The current Civil Service Pensions website should be used for pension / scheme queries, resources and training opportunities.

  • I want to retire at the end of November, will the change of administrator impact my retirement journey?

    No, until 1 December 2025, we advise you to retire as normal.

  • I want to retire sometime in December 2025, how will this change affect me?

    Start the retirement process at least 4 months before you intend to retire and we will manage your case as the administration moves from MyCSP to Capita.

  • What are the changes I should expect to see in December?

    Capita are aiming to provide a seamless transition. Members will have access to a new website and pension portal. From 1 December 2025, members will be asked to sign up to the new pension portal, look out for information about this from Autumn 2025.

  • What will happen to my existing (MyCSP) portal account?

    You can continue to use your existing pension account until 30 November 2025. From 1 December 2025, your existing account will be closed. Capita will contact you with instructions about registering for the new member portal.

  • When will I have access to the new (Capita) member portal?

    You will get access to the new member portal from 1 December 2025. If you already have an account, Capita will contact you with instructions about registering for the new member portal.

  • What will be available on the member portal?

    Members will be able to view their personalised dashboard as an active, deferred, pensioner or partially retired member.

    • Log in to their personalised dashboard as an active, deferred, pensioner or partially retired member
    • View and amend personal details, including address (active members will also need to inform their employer of any change of address)
    • Add, update and view their death benefit nomination(s)
    • Active members (not affected by Remedy) will be able to view, download and print their Annual Benefit Statements from 2019. Active members who are affected by the Remedy will have their 2024 ABS and 2025 Remediable Service Statement (which is their 2025 ABS and Alternative Benefit Option ABS)
    • Use the retirement modeller
    • Pensioner members can view, download and print their current payslips and search previous payslips
    • Pensioner members can view, download and print their current P60 and view previous P60 records
    • Download information about the scheme and relevant documents
    • Deferred members will be able to see what their benefits are worth and when they wish to retire, follow the process to retire online
    • All members can contact us through a secure mailbox and review responses to their queries and allow the submission of forms
